We found 2 business for you

  • Self Drive Van Hire
  • 0

St Albans Car and Van Hire

St Albans Car and Van Hire

  • Self Drive Van Hire
  • 0

Enterprise Car & Van Hire - St Albans

Enterprise Car & Van Hire - St Albans